From the acclaimed New York Times author of The Love Hypothesis comes a fresh STEMinist romantic comedy where a scientist must collaborate with her longstanding adversary, leading to surprising outcomes. Bee Königswasser adheres to a fundamental principle: What would Marie Curie do? If NASA extended an offer to lead a neuroengineering project—her dream realized—Marie Curie would undoubtedly seize the opportunity. However, the pioneer of modern physics never had to share the reins with Levi Ward. Although Levi has an allure with his tall stature, dark features, and intense gaze, he was very clear about his sentiments towards Bee during their time in grad school—they function best as foes, worlds apart. Yet, when Bee finds her equipment mysteriously disappearing and her team ignoring her, she senses a shift in Levi's demeanor, seeing him align with her, support her strategies, and wholeheartedly acknowledge her ideas—all while observing her with captivated eyes. This change fuels her creativity, but when it's time to allow herself to be vulnerable, only one question looms: What course will Bee Königswasser choose?
